The base of a house is incredibly important. The whole house sits on that lap and if anything should happen, the whole structure becomes compromised. Damage may be brought on by soil compaction issues, climate plumbing leaks, inadequate draining, and even snow. In some cases, excessive heat may cause issues too. There will be cracks, fractures, and fissures on the body of the house. The chimney may even suffer a break. If the crack is vertical then do not worry too much. A horizontal crack, on the other hand, means that the base is under way too much pressure.

Ever wake one morning and realize the door is harder to open now than it was yesterday? It is dragging on the floor a little bit. Or, that the French doors do not quite meet in the middle? Then over time, it becomes harder and harder to open said doors, frames and the French doors continue to avoid each other? This is definitely a sign. Also, see if there are gaps where the door and window frames meet the walls.

Counters and cabinets all over the house may also start separating from the walls. At first, it will be a small space that will not look right. Over time, one will notice the separation getting bigger. The floor will also look bowing or uneven. Now, the floor thing will be caused by different issues. A professional is better placed to pinpoint the exact cause of concern. These floors will be hazardous to the residents within no time.

In some cases, it is found that the base is completely fine and these issues are caused by something else entirely. The rest of the time, the professional who is called in to inspect the house will recommend repairs on the base. They will detail the damage and maybe its cause to the homeowner. Then they will propose repair strategy. They may even propose to use structural supports like piers or pilings. One thing one should pay attention to is the repair warranty.
